This technical solution discloses a non-spring-loaded, retractable spout with active venting function for a cup lid. It includes a
handle, a
rotating disc, a spout, and a lid. The
handle rotates, causing the
rotating disc to rotate as well. The
rotating disc drives the spout in a
linear motion, allowing the spout to sequentially close the water outlet channel, vent air from the cup to prevent splashing when the lid is opened, and balance the air pressure inside and outside the cup to facilitate the extraction of drinking water. The spout has an air
inlet channel and a water outlet channel. Depending on the spout's position, the air inlet and water outlet channels allow for the opening or closing of
airflow between the inside and outside of the cup. The lid is hinged to the
handle for easy rotation. The technical problem solved by this solution is: designing a cup lid that requires no spring, prevents splashing when the lid is opened, and achieves three functions—carrying, operating, and locking—solely with just the handle, allowing the spout to extend and retract linearly within a certain angle range.
